Prerequisite Courses

Most community colleges accept the official transcript from our partner university, UMass Global. UMass Global is regionally accredited by WSCUC, and awards academic semester credits for all of our courses.

For prerequisite courses, some colleges permit their students to take our courses under the noncredit option instead of requiring an official transcript. This gives their students a low cost alternative to waiting for an available opening in a campus class.

For example, College of the Desert permits their students to take our Basic Math-Prealgebra, Elementary Algebra, and Intermediate Algebra all under the noncredit option. These classes are used as the prerequisites for College Algebra and/or Statistics at College of the Desert. College of the Desert has a Westcott admin account, where they log in and view their students progress. When a student finishes a remedial course, the COD counselor retrieves the student's certificate of completion and clears them of the prerequisite in their database.

If the student wants to use Intermediate Algebra for graduation of a 2-year degree verses a prerequisite, then the COD student must take the course under the credit option and receive an official transcript from UMass Global.

Transferable General Education Courses

Our transferable level general education courses go through UMass Global. Our courses meet or exceed college standards, and we continually implement student feedback to ensure that all students are provided with the best curriculum possible. Our teachers are teachers from either a California State University, or a California Community College who teach the same course on their state campus.

Students can take our Intermediate Algebra course under the credit option, and then transfer it to their community college. This course meets the math requirement for an A.A. degree at most community colleges. Students can also take our College Algebra or Statistics course, which meets the math requirement for a four year degree.
